الوصف: | The ac dielectric response obtained on a set ofxAgI-(1−x)AgPO3 samples (x=0.15, 0.30 and 0.50) is analysed, using the Inverse and Ill-Posed Problem approach, in terms of a distribution function of relaxation times. It is then shown that the shape of the distribution function becomes narrower and more symmetric when both temperature T and the mobile cation content x increase. Although no quantitative model enables yet to explain this new experimental fact and only qualitative speculations can be proposed, it opens new prospects for theoretical approaches. |
